Output 60cce36cac03e96751c6fa7f2b7532ec56a77673700e4a01bbe64f6a80ef5113:6

value
101310929
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e95242dce4904e9de6827fe0275a39149993113 OP_EQUAL
address
34UirpV83QoVJZZLVPkeQd5RW5cwgECeaa
transaction
60cce36cac03e96751c6fa7f2b7532ec56a77673700e4a01bbe64f6a80ef5113
confirmations
286660
spent
true